Replacing Your Car Receiver: A Step-by-Step Tutorial

Replacing your car head unit can seem daunting , but with a little attention, it’s a manageable project for most home mechanics.

First, gather your supplies: a trim removal tool, a screwdriver , a wiring connector , and potentially a wiring chart . Disconnect the minus battery terminal to prevent short circuits. Carefully take out the old head unit by gently prying the fascia with your removal tool . Next, disconnect the cabling harness from the back of the old unit . Compare the wiring hues to the new harness’s cabling diagram and connect them properly . Secure the new receiver into the dashboard , and connect the harness once again. Finally, reconnect the battery terminal and confirm your stereo to ensure everything is operating correctly.
